There is not a direct bus from Maugansville, MD to Danville, IL. There is not a bus stop in Maugansville, MD, but there is one in Danville, IL.

The closest bus stop from Maugansville, MD is in Hagerstown, MD, which is around 4 miles away.

There may be a bus schedule from Hagerstown, MD to Danville, IL.

The population of Maugansville, MD is 2,148

Maugansville, MD is in Washington county.

The population of Danville, IL is 30,969

Danville, IL is in Vermilion county.
